You should now send your transcripts or marks sheet separately as addendum to your application.

On the Envelop, mention the word "Additional documents or addendum". And include other information. Such as NOC etc.

Inside the envelop, include a letter mentioning your original application receiving date, your name, noc, passport no etc. And request CIO to kindly add this additional documents to your original app. After your additional documents reach CIC, also send an email that you send application without transcripts (mention your noc, date received, and your name, passport everything relevant), and that you have sent the transcript later (receiving date, noc relevant)

Note: You will be awarded points for your highest completed credential(s). If you have specified an occupation in your application that requires an ECA report from a designated professional body, but you have also completed a foreign educational credential at a higher level that is not related to your intended occupation, you will need to have the additional credential assessed by one of the “multi-purpose” organizations designated by CIC. Both original ECA reports must be included with your application in order to receive maximum education points.
